Crazy 4 Eclipse Cards

Today is my last post as guest designer for the Crazy 4 Challenges blog!  This weeek's challenge is to do an eclipse card.  This is my first!



The beautiful paper is from Elizabeth Craft Designs - Butterfly Dreams 12x12 collection.  I used their Blackboard Alphabet dies  and the Small Butterfly die.  Pretty.  The eclipse part was easy.  I cut the letters from the background and then cut them again in a teal color and layered the cut outs.  I then used some pop-tape to pop the letters.

Crazy 4 Ombre

I am excited to again be guest designing for the Crazy 4 Challenges blog again!  This week's challenge is about ombre.  For my card below, the circles background, leaves and butterfly all have some ombre!


That butterfly is from the Elizabeth Craft Designs Bugs & Butterflies clear stamps and is cut with the coordinating dies.  I colored it with E31, R81, R83, R85, and B34.  The sentiment is from the Plant, Grow and Blooms sentiments set and is cut with a Dashing Rectangle die.  The blue piece is cut with the Circle Background die.  Before cutting it, I colored it with Distress Oxide inks in Faded Jeans, Salty Ocean and Broken China.  The branch is called Berry Branch and is colored with Distress Oxide ink in Peeled Paint.  I added some Key Lime Jewel Nuvo drops to the branch.

Crazy 4 Sketch Challenges

I am excited to be on the Crazy 4 Challenges blog again today!  This week's challenge is a sketch challenge.  Here's what I created:


That pretty birdie is from the Elizabeth Craft Designs Feathered Friends Clear Stamps and is cut with the coordinating die.  I colored him with B93, B95, B97, BG01, BG02, BG05, V20, V22, V25, RV52, RV55, YG11, YG13, YG17, and YR14.  The diamonds and sideways Dashing Square die cuts.  That pretty paper is part of the Butterfly Dreams collection.  I finished off the card with a glitter line sticker and some lace.
